Retro camping at Gräbendorfer See
Original source: rbb-online.de

A retro campsite has opened at Gräbendorfer See, a former open-pit coal mine in Brandenburg that was flooded from 1996 to 2007, becoming the first fully flooded pit lake in the state. The campsite is run by Uwe Stephan, offering a nostalgic atmosphere for visitors. The lake has a 9.4 km walking trail, and its 170-hectare island is off-limits due to nesting by over 10 bird species.

DDR-Camping: Retro festival at Pütnitz Technology Museum

From June 5 to 7, 2026, the Pütnitz Technology Museum will host the fourth DDR-Camping festival. The event focuses on vehicles and camping from the GDR era. Participants can explore museum halls, join guided site tours, and take part in driving activities on land and water. Only vehicles and accommodations matching the GDR period, such as Trabant, Wartburg, Lada, or QEK, are permitted.

Police checks in Viersen district: unsecured dogs and overloaded motorhomes on holiday trips

During summer holiday checks in the Viersen district, police recorded more than 20 violations. These included two unsecured dogs in a motorhome, one of which was in the driver's footwell. Officers also found four overloaded vehicles, five cargo-securing violations, eight speeding offences, and two vehicles with expired roadworthiness tests.

Mainz traffic police offer free weighing of motorhomes and caravans

On 24 July 2026, the Verkehrsdirektion Mainz announced a control event on 2 August 2026 on motorway A61 (direction Ludwigshafen, rest area Wonnegau-West) from 9:00 to 14:00 for motorhomes and caravans. Drivers can have their vehicles weighed free of charge using police radial load scales and receive advice on load securing, axle loads and weights. The campaign is timed to the start of the holiday season and increased tourist traffic.

Remote gas shut-off for motorhomes: GOK GasControl outperforms Truma GS8 on one feature

GOK has introduced the Caramatic GasControl remote gas shut-off for motorhomes and campers, set to launch around the Caravan Salon 2026. The device allows cutting off gas supply from inside the vehicle with a button press and differs from the Truma GS8 by enabling connection to a gas detector: if a leak is detected, the system automatically closes the valve. The Caramatic GasControl operates on 12/24 V, has a built-in battery for operation without external power, and is compatible with GOK Crash-Sensor systems. The Truma GS8, available from around 170 euros, does not support gas detector integration.

Parking fees in Schliersee rise: day ticket now 12 euros

The municipal council of Schliersee has approved a new parking fee ordinance for 22 parking lots. The day ticket in the town centre increased from 10 to 12 euros, and at hiker parking lots from 6 to 10 euros. Overnight parking fees for motorhomes were introduced at three hiker lots (20 euros), and a new dedicated motorhome pitch on Seestrasse costs 25 euros for 24 hours. A proposal to issue annual tickets to all primary residents was rejected by 18 votes to 1.

Speed limits for motorhomes in Europe depend on the permissible maximum mass on the registration

In Germany, on Autobahn sections without a posted speed limit, a motorhome with a permissible maximum mass of up to 3,500 kg can drive without an upper limit, essentially like a passenger car. For motorhomes over 3,500 kg, the limit on the Autobahn is 100 km/h. In France, Italy, Croatia, Austria, Slovenia, Belgium, Spain, Portugal, Switzerland and the Netherlands, light motorhomes (up to 3,500 kg) are subject to the same limits as passenger cars, while heavier ones face lower limits. In the Netherlands, the registration type also matters: a motorhome registered as a commercial vehicle over 3,500 kg is limited to 80 km/h outside built-up areas.
